In 2025, the salary of a Data Scientist in India reflects the rising demand for professionals who can drive data-based decision-making across sectors. With companies increasingly leveraging analytics, AI, and machine learning, skilled data scientists can earn highly competitive packages. Entry-level professionals typically earn around ₹6–8 LPA, while experienced experts can command ₹25 LPA or more, especially in top tech hubs and multinational firms. Top 15 Highest Paying Data Science Jobs in India (2025)

The demand for data science jobs in India continues to rise in 2025, with companies across sectors seeking professionals who can analyze, interpret, and leverage data for strategic decisions. Here are the top 15 highest paying data science jobs in India, along with their roles, responsibilities, average salaries, skills required, and top recruiters.

Top Jobs  Average Annual Salary in India 
Data Scientists  INR 13.5L 
Machine Learning Engineer  INR 12L 
AI Engineer  INR 13L 
Data Architect  INR 28L 
Quantitative Analyst  INR 19L 
Big Data Engineer  INR 11L 
Business Intelligence (BI) Analyst  INR 9L 
Data Engineer  INR 11L 
Research Scientist  INR 11L 
Data Analysts  INR 6.5L 
Database Administrator  INR 8L 
Cloud Data Engineer  INR 6L 
Marketing Analyst  INR 6L 
Data Product Manager  INR 27L 
Statistician  INR 6L 

1. Data Scientist 

Data Scientists analyze complex datasets to derive actionable business insights and create predictive models. They are at the heart of data-driven decision-making in organizations.  

Primary Duties and Tasks: 

  • Analyze structured and unstructured data using statistical methods 
  • Build and deploy machine learning models 
  • Visualize and communicate insights to stakeholders 
  • Support strategic business decisions with data insights 

2. Machine Learning Engineer 

Machine Learning Engineers design algorithms and build ML models that power AI applications across industries. They are responsible for turning data into actionable insights through automated systems and predictive analysis. ML Engineers often collaborate closely with data scientists, software developers, and product teams to implement intelligent solutions that enhance business operations. 

Primary Duties and Tasks: 

  • Develop and implement ML models for predictions, recommendations, and automation 
  • Test, validate, and optimize algorithms to improve accuracy and efficiency 
  • Collaborate with data engineers, data scientists, and software teams 
  • Maintain and scale ML systems to meet evolving business needs 

3. AI Engineer / Artificial Intelligence Specialist 

AI Engineers create AI-driven solutions such as chatbots, recommendation engines, and automated systems. They work on cutting-edge technologies like computer vision, natural language processing (NLP), and deep learning to enhance business performance. Their role often involves research, prototyping, and deployment of AI models across various applications. 

Primary Duties and Tasks: 

  • Design and implement AI and ML models tailored to business use cases 
  • Apply NLP, computer vision, and deep learning techniques for automation 
  • Conduct research to improve system performance and AI capabilities 
  • Integrate AI solutions into existing business processes to drive efficiency 

4. Data Architect 

Data Architects design and maintain an organization’s data infrastructure, ensuring reliable, secure, and scalable storage and access to data. They define data standards, model architectures, and data integration strategies that support analytics and decision-making. 

Primary Duties and Tasks: 

  • Create and manage database architectures and data pipelines 
  • Ensure data quality, governance, and security across platforms 
  • Collaborate with engineers, analysts, and business teams to implement solutions 
  • Evaluate and integrate emerging technologies for optimized data management 

5. Big Data Engineer 

Big Data Engineers specialize in handling large-scale datasets and building systems to process and analyze them efficiently. They enable organizations to extract meaningful insights from vast amounts of structured and unstructured data. 

Primary Duties and Tasks: 

  • Develop, implement, and maintain big data infrastructure 
  • Process massive datasets using technologies like Hadoop, Spark, and Hive 
  • Optimize data pipelines for performance, reliability, and scalability 
  • Collaborate with data scientists and analysts for model deployment and analysis 

6. Business Intelligence (BI) Developer 

BI Developers convert raw data into meaningful insights to guide strategic business decisions. They create interactive dashboards, reports, and data visualizations that help organizations monitor performance and identify trends. 

Primary Duties and Tasks: 

  • Design, develop, and maintain BI dashboards and reporting systems 
  • Extract, transform, and visualize data for business insights 
  • Identify KPIs and analyze trends to support decision-making 
  • Work closely with stakeholders to understand data requirements 

7. Data Engineer 

Data Engineers are responsible for building and maintaining the backbone of an organization’s data ecosystem. They ensure that data is collected, stored, and accessible in a structured, secure, and scalable way for analytics and business intelligence. 

Primary Duties and Tasks: 

  • Build and maintain scalable data pipelines and architectures 
  • Ensure data integrity, quality, and security throughout the pipeline 
  • Collaborate with data scientists and analysts to support analytics projects 
  • Optimize ETL processes and storage solutions for efficiency

8. Quantitative Analyst (Quant) 

Quantitative Analysts leverage mathematics, statistics, and programming to analyze financial markets and manage risk. They play a crucial role in investment banking, trading, and fintech by providing data-driven insights for decision-making. 

Primary Duties and Tasks: 

  • Develop quantitative models for risk assessment and investment strategies 
  • Perform portfolio analysis and forecast market trends 
  • Analyze large datasets to support financial decision-making 
  • Work with finance and trading teams to implement predictive solutions

9. Research Scientist (AI/ML) 

Research Scientists in AI/ML focus on creating innovative algorithms and models that push the boundaries of technology. Their work often involves solving complex problems, experimenting with new methodologies, and contributing to academic and industry research. 

Primary Duties and Tasks: 

  • Conduct research to develop advanced ML/AI algorithms 
  • Test, validate, and optimize models for practical applications 
  • Collaborate with engineering and product teams for deployment 
  • Publish findings and contribute to the research community 

 10. Data Analyst (Senior/Advanced) 

Senior Data Analysts interpret complex datasets to guide business strategy. They identify patterns, create reports, and provide actionable insights that help companies optimize operations and drive growth. 

Primary Duties and Tasks: 

  • Analyze datasets to uncover trends, correlations, and insights 
  • Prepare advanced reports and interactive dashboards for stakeholders 
  • Collaborate with business teams to support strategic decisions 
  • Ensure data quality, accuracy, and consistency in reporting 

11. Database Administrator (DBA) in Data Science 

DBAs manage and maintain critical databases that store organizational data. They ensure performance, security, and scalability to support analytics and data-driven decision-making. 

Primary Duties and Tasks: 

  • Maintain and monitor database performance and availability 
  • Implement security protocols and backup strategies 
  • Optimize queries and database architecture for efficiency 
  • Collaborate with IT and data teams for seamless data operations

12. Cloud Data Engineer 

Cloud Data Engineers design, implement, and maintain cloud-based data infrastructure. They help organizations leverage cloud computing for storage, processing, and analytics. 

Primary Duties and Tasks: 

  • Build and manage scalable cloud data platforms (AWS, Azure, GCP) 
  • Implement ETL processes and data pipelines in cloud environments 
  • Ensure data security, availability, and scalability 
  • Work with analytics and engineering teams for deployment of solutions 

13. Marketing Analyst (Data-driven Marketing) 

Marketing Analysts use data to improve campaign performance, understand customer behavior, and optimize marketing strategies. They bridge the gap between analytics and marketing decisions. 

Primary Duties and Tasks: 

  • Analyze customer data and campaign performance metrics 
  • Generate insights to optimize marketing strategies and ROI 
  • Use tools like Google Analytics, Python, and R for analysis 
  • Collaborate with marketing, sales, and product teams 

14. Data Product Manager 

Data Product Managers oversee the development and performance of data-driven products. They combine technical skills with business strategy to ensure products deliver value and meet objectives. 

Primary Duties and Tasks: 

  • Define and implement product strategies based on data insights 
  • Coordinate between engineering, analytics, and business teams 
  • Monitor product KPIs and performance metrics 
  • Ensure data-driven decision-making in product planning and execution 

15. Statistician 

Statisticians use mathematical and statistical models to analyze data, support research, and inform decisions. They apply probability, regression, and forecasting techniques to solve business and research problems. 

Primary Duties and Tasks: 

  • Analyze data using statistical methods and models 
  • Conduct surveys and experiments to collect relevant data 
  • Provide insights to support decision-making and policy formulation 
  • Develop predictive models to forecast trends and outcomes

Core Skills 

  • Programming Languages: Python, R, SQL, Java – used for data analysis, building models, and automation. 
  • Machine Learning & AI Frameworks: TensorFlow, PyTorch, Keras – essential for creating predictive models and AI solutions. 
  • Data Visualization Tools: Power BI, Tableau, Matplotlib, Seaborn – for presenting insights clearly to stakeholders. 
  • Cloud Computing Platforms: AWS, Azure, GCP – necessary for managing large datasets and deploying solutions at scale. 
  • Statistical & Analytical Thinking: Knowledge of statistics, probability, and data modeling to interpret and analyze complex datasets. 

Factors Influencing Data Science Salaries in India 

The salary of a data science professional in India is influenced by multiple factors. Understanding these can help aspirants plan their career path strategically and maximize earning potential. 

1. Work Experience Level 

Experience is one of the most significant determinants of salary in data science. Entry-level professionals typically start with a moderate pay scale, while mid-level and senior professionals command significantly higher salaries. Those with specialized experience in AI, ML, or cloud computing often earn even more. 

  • Entry-level: 0–3 years of experience 
  • Mid-level: 3–7 years of experience 
  • Senior-level / Specialist: 7+ years of experience 

2. Location 

Salaries vary significantly across Indian cities, driven by the cost of living, demand for data science talent, and the concentration of tech and financial companies. 

  • Bangalore: High demand for tech and AI roles; top-paying city for data science 
  • Mumbai: Finance and fintech hubs offer lucrative packages 
  • Hyderabad & Pune: Growing IT sectors with competitive salaries 
  • Delhi NCR: Opportunities in IT, BFSI, and consulting firms

3. Industry 

The sector in which a data science professional works heavily influences compensation. High-paying industries typically include: 

  • Technology / IT: AI, ML, analytics-driven products 
  • Healthcare & Pharma: Predictive analytics, clinical data research 
  • BFSI (Banking, Financial Services, Insurance): Risk analysis, fraud detection, algorithmic trading 
  • Retail & E-commerce: Customer analytics, recommendation systems 

4. Educational Qualifications 

Higher academic credentials often result in higher salaries, especially for specialized or research-oriented roles. 

  • Bachelor’s Degree: Eligible for entry-level positions 
  • Master’s Degree / MBA: Higher-level analytics, data science management roles 
  • PhD: Research-oriented roles in AI/ML, R&D, and academia often offer premium compensation

Frequently Asked Questions (FAQs)

1. What are the different types of data science jobs in India

Data science jobs in India include Data Scientist, Machine Learning Engineer, AI Engineer, Data Analyst, Data Engineer, BI Developer, Data Architect, Quantitative Analyst, and Research Scientist. Each role focuses on analyzing, managing, and leveraging data to support strategic business decisions. 

2. What is the role of a Data Scientist in India?

A Data Scientist in India analyzes complex datasets, builds predictive models, and provides actionable insights. They work with Python, R, SQL, and ML frameworks, helping organizations optimize business operations and make informed decisions. 

3. What is the data scientist highest salary in India?

The data scientist highest salary in India can reach ₹50–60 LPA for top-tier professionals in tech and BFSI. Leadership roles, niche AI/ML expertise, or research positions can even exceed ₹1 crore annually in high-demand sectors. 

4. What is the average salary for data science jobs in India?

The average salary for data science jobs in India ranges from ₹6–8 LPA for entry-level, ₹12–18 LPA for mid-level, and ₹25 LPA+ for experienced professionals, depending on skills, location, and industry.

5. Which cities offer the highest salaries for data science jobs?

Top-paying cities include Bangalore, Mumbai, Hyderabad, Delhi NCR, and Pune. Bangalore leads with tech and AI startups, while Mumbai pays high in BFSI and fintech sectors. Hyderabad and Pune are growing IT hubs with competitive salaries.

6. Which industries offer the highest data science salaries in India?

Technology, BFSI, healthcare, e-commerce, and retail are the highest-paying sectors. Tech and BFSI dominate with AI, ML, and big data applications, while healthcare and retail focus on predictive analytics and customer insights.

7. What skills are essential for high-paying data science jobs?

Key skills include Python, R, SQL, machine learning, AI frameworks (TensorFlow, PyTorch), cloud computing (AWS, Azure, GCP), data visualization (Power BI, Tableau), statistical analysis, and strong analytical thinking.

8. Are certifications important for data science roles in India?

Yes, certifications like upGrad Data Science, AWS ML Specialization, and Google Cloud Data Analytics validate skills, enhance credibility, and increase chances of securing the highest-paying data science jobs in India.

9. How does experience impact data science salaries?

Experience significantly impacts data science salaries in India. Entry-level professionals earn modest packages, mid-level roles command higher pay, and experts with 7+ years, particularly in AI/ML, enjoy some of the highest salaries in data science.

10. What is the data science highest salary in India?

The data science highest salary in India can exceed ₹50–60 LPA for senior AI specialists, research scientists, or data leaders in tech and BFSI sectors. Niche expertise in ML, deep learning, or cloud data engineering can push salaries even higher.

11. How do Data Engineers differ from Data Scientists?

Data Engineers focus on building and maintaining data pipelines and architecture. Data Scientists analyze and model the data to generate insights. Both roles are complementary, and professionals with skills in both domains often earn higher salaries.

12. What is the role of a Machine Learning Engineer?

ML Engineers develop, implement, and optimize ML models for automation, predictions, and AI applications. They work with Python, TensorFlow, PyTorch, and collaborate with Data Scientists and Data Engineers to deploy scalable solutions. 

13. How do BI Developers contribute to business growth?

BI Developers turn raw data into actionable insights via dashboards and reports, helping businesses identify trends, track KPIs, and make informed decisions using tools like Tableau, Power BI, and SQL. 

14. Are data science jobs in India suitable for freshers?

Yes, entry-level roles like Junior Data Analyst, Associate Data Scientist, or BI Developer suit freshers with strong programming, statistics, and analytical skills, alongside relevant certifications or internships.

15. What educational qualifications are preferred for data science roles?

Most roles require a Bachelor’s in Computer Science, Statistics, Mathematics, or Engineering. Master’s or PhD degrees are preferred for specialized AI/ML and research positions, often linked with the highest data science salaries in India.

16. What are the emerging roles in data science?

Emerging roles include AI Engineer, Cloud Data Engineer, Data Product Manager, and Research Scientist (AI/ML), reflecting the growing adoption of AI, cloud computing, and analytics-driven product development.

17. How do cloud computing skills affect salaries?

Skills in AWS, Azure, or GCP enable professionals to deploy scalable data solutions and AI/ML models in the cloud. Cloud expertise is often linked to higher pay and access to some of the highest-paying data science jobs in India.

18. What is the role of a Quantitative Analyst in India?

Quants analyze financial and risk data to guide investments using Python, R, and statistical modeling. They are highly valued in BFSI and fintech, commanding competitive salaries due to the critical nature of their work.

19. How can one transition into data science from another field?

Transitioning requires upskilling in programming, statistics, ML/AI frameworks, and obtaining certifications. Projects, internships, and bootcamps provide practical experience, improving chances of securing high-paying data science jobs in India.

20. How can one maximize their earning potential in data science?

Maximize earning potential by acquiring specialized certifications, gaining AI/ML or cloud expertise, building a strong project portfolio, and targeting high-paying industries and cities. Continuous learning and networking are key to accessing the data scientist highest salary in India.
